VIEW-MASTER "CLASSIC"

An American classic since its introduction in the 1939 New York World's Fair, the View-Master® has provided generations of children with a glimpse beyond their surroundings.


With the same nostalgic design as the View-Master you used to play with, this Classic View Master presents images bigger and brighter than ever before.


Simply slip in one of the two 14-image reels, bring the View Master to your eyes, and—voila!—a 3D image will materialize in front of you! I used to think it was magic.

NO-CRACK LAVENDER HAND CREAM

Since 1942, this lavender hand cream treats and soothes dry, cracked hands, feet, and elbows like no other.


Ordinary hand creams come and go but this one is still around.


Enriched with lanolin to soften and moisturize the skin and allantoin to promote healing, it provides the intensive treatment health care professionals, farmers, constructions workers, and everyday folk need when their hands, feet, or elbows become dry, chapped, or cracked. Plus, it has a soothing lavender scent that calms both body and soul.
